A Comprehensive Guide to Mitochondrial Health Supplements
Mitochondria are typically described as the "powerhouses" of the cell, accountable for converting nutrients into energy through a process called cellular respiration. In current years, the value of mitochondrial health has actually gotten attention for its role in overall wellness, energy levels, and even persistent disease avoidance. As a result, mitochondrial health supplements have actually become a popular category in the wellness industry. This blog site post intends to check out the numerous types of mitochondrial health supplements, their possible advantages, and what you need to think about before integrating them into your regimen.
The Importance of Mitochondrial Health
Mitochondrial function declines with age, causing decreased energy levels and a variety of health issues such as fatigue, muscle weak point, and even cognitive decrease. Research has shown that keeping mitochondrial health can not only enhance energy production however likewise might enhance physical performance, boost mental clarity, and support durability.

There are numerous types of supplements designed to support mitochondrial health, each with its own special benefits. Here's a list of a few of the most popular choices:
1. Coenzyme Q10 (CoQ10)
CoQ10 is a naturally happening antioxidant found in the body, primarily in the mitochondria, where it plays an important role in energy production.

Advantages:
Enhances ATP productionActs as an antioxidant, minimizing oxidative stressSupports cardiovascular health2. Alpha-Lipoic Acid (ALA)
ALA is another powerful anti-oxidant that helps protect mitochondria from complimentary radical damage. It is distinct in that it is both water and fat-soluble, enabling it to work throughout the body.

Advantages:
Aids in glucose metabolismBoosts mitochondrial functionSupports nerve health3. Acetyl-L-Carnitine (ALCAR)
ALCAR plays a vital role in transporting fatty acids into the mitochondria, where they can be transformed into energy.

Advantages:
Improves psychological clearness and cognitive functionEnhances physical efficiencyMay support state of mind guideline4. NAD+ Precursors (like Nicotinamide Riboside and Nicotinamide Mononucleotide)
NAD+ is a coenzyme associated with numerous cellular procedures, consisting of basal metabolism and DNA repair.

Benefits:
Boosts cellular energy levelsBoosts mitochondrial biogenesisMay slow down age-related decrease in cellular function5. Resveratrol
Found in red white wine, resveratrol is known for its anti-aging residential or commercial properties and potential to mimic the effects of caloric constraint, which is thought to improve mitochondrial function.

Benefits:
Supports cardiovascular healthActs as an antioxidantPromotes longevity6. Pterostilbene
Comparable to resveratrol, pterostilbene exhibits antioxidant residential or commercial properties and has actually been shown to have beneficial effects on mitochondrial health.

Advantages:
Enhances cognitive functionMay enhance insulin level of sensitivitySupports heart health7. Curcumin
Curcumin, the active compound in turmeric, has been shown to promote mitochondrial health due to its anti-inflammatory and antioxidant homes.

Benefits:

2. Are there dietary sources of these supplements?
Some foods abundant in antioxidants and other nutrients can support mitochondrial health. For example, fatty fish are excellent sources of CoQ10, while red wine consists of resveratrol. Foods high in healthy fats (like avocados and nuts) can also offer support.
3. The length of time does it require to see outcomes from mitochondrial supplements?
Effects can vary considerably based on the supplement type, private metabolism, and lifestyle factors. Some might observe enhancements within weeks, while others might take longer.
